Display DRDA session information

Use the syssesappinfo table in the sysmaster database to view DRDA® client session information.

The table shows the client session ID, session application name, and a session value in the sesapp_sid, sesapp_name, and sesapp_value columns.

For example, the table might show the following information:
  • sesapp_sid: 6
  • sesapp_name: Accting
  • sesapp_value: db2jcc_application

You can also display client session information using the onstat -g ses command.
